Katie Price has shown that, despite weeks of controversy surrounding her husband Lee Andrews, she is not ready to walk away from her marriage.
The former glamour model was photographed smiling as she arrived at Newcastle Airport over the weekend, still wearing her wedding ring following Lee’s release from his second stay in Dubai’s Al Awir prison. The outing has fueled speculation that, while Katie has serious questions for her husband, she continues to stand by him during one of the most turbulent periods of their relationship.
Katie Keeps Her Wedding Ring On
Dressed casually in a grey jumper, white trousers and oversized white sunglasses, Katie appeared relaxed and cheerful as she made her way through the airport.
What immediately caught fans’ attention, however, was the wedding ring still firmly on her finger.
The sighting comes after weeks of headlines surrounding Lee, who was released from prison in Dubai after facing fraud-related allegations that have dominated the couple’s lives.
While many people close to Lee have publicly distanced themselves from him, Katie has remained by his side.

She Admits There Are Questions That Need Answering
Although Katie has chosen not to publicly criticize her husband, she recently admitted there are many things she intends to confront him about.
Speaking on her podcast, she revealed she wants producer Ben to interview Lee directly.
“I’m going to get Ben to interview him and Ben is going to delve in deep and I want to hear everything.”
She added that she dislikes seeing people hurt by others and hinted that Lee will have difficult questions to answer.
Katie explained that she has deliberately avoided commenting publicly while the situation has unfolded.
“There is so much coming out about Lee,” she said, adding that she no longer wants to respond to every allegation appearing online.
However, she acknowledged:
“There is no smoke without fire.”
